Job Description

Job Title: Sanitation Manager

Location: Toledo, OH 43613

Position Type: Full-Time / Permanent

Shift: 3rd Shift

Industry: Food Manufacturing

Facility Type: Unionized

About the Role:

One of our clients is seeking a strong, hands-on Sanitation Manager to lead and elevate sanitation efforts in their food manufacturing facility in Toledo, OH. The ideal candidate brings CIP expertise, food safety knowledge, and people-first leadership , with a strong track record of training, coaching, and change management in unionized settings.

Key Responsibilities:

Leadership & Team Management

  • Directly lead the sanitation team
  • Maintain high engagement by ensuring team members stay on task and productive.
  • Manage conflict resolution and drive a culture of accountability and ownership.
  • Provide training on sanitation procedures, food safety, PPE, and 5S principles.

Sanitation & Food Safety Compliance

  • Oversee and enforce sanitation standards (including SSOPs, MSS, HACCP, SQF) across all production lines.
  • Supervise CIP operations.
  • Monitor and manage use of cleaning chemicals (e.g., acids, soaps, sanitizers).
  • Conduct sanitation gap assessments, risk mitigation strategies, and internal audits.
  • Ensure strong environmental monitoring and allergen/pathogen control programs.
  • Partner with quality, operations, and engineering teams to identify and address sanitation and equipment needs.

Process Development & Continuous Improvement

  • Drive improvements in sanitation KPIs, processes, and team performance.
  • Lead and validate sanitation protocol implementations.
  • Support 5S, GMP, and safety practices to maintain a clean, organized, and hazard-free environment.
  • Recommend capital improvements for sanitation infrastructure.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Food Science, Microbiology, Food Engineering, Chemistry, or a related field (or equivalent experience).
  • 8+ years of progressive experience in sanitation, quality assurance, or food safety within a food manufacturing environment.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of:

CIP and COP systems

Wet/dry cleaning methods

GMP, FDA, USDA regulations

HACCP principles and audit readiness

Sanitary equipment design and validation

  • Union experience and ability to navigate labor dynamics.
  • Strong record in safety, sanitation audits, and compliance metrics.
  • Experience with environmental monitoring, pest control, and allergen management.

Preferred Certifications & Skills:

  • Certified in REH/RS, CQA, or CQE (or similar sanitation/quality certifications).
  • Familiarity with 5S methodology and Lean/CI tools.
  • Experience with corporate sanitation standards and multi-plant systems development.
